About The Position

Teachers College, Columbia University is building a new, dynamic, and collaborative initiative focused on the mental health and well-being of children and adolescents in communities and schools. This innovation hub will be dedicated to the design and implementation of effective, sustainable approaches to mental health-related prevention and intervention in partnership with school districts and other local constituencies. As such, this initiative will ultimately catalyze a pipeline that increases the number of practitioners and researchers who are together positioned to transform mental health services and prevention. We are seeking a tenacious, visionary scholar to work with us as the inaugural post-doctoral fellow in what will ultimately be an ongoing post-doctoral cohort network. As such, the incoming fellow will have the opportunity to co-design the start-up phase of this initiative with our team as we work at the intersection of practice and research. The post-doc will pursue research under the mentorship of the initiative's core faculty, will play a major role in related grant-writing and fundraising efforts, and will help mentor and supervise Teachers College graduate students who join the work of the hub.
